The Texas State Soccer team returns home for a two-game homes- tand against TCU and UTEP, beginning Friday night at 7 p.m.

In their last game, the Bobcats fell 3-0 to Navy. Katie Herrick led the Texas State attack with three shots, two of which were on goal.

TCU also played just one game last weekend, dropping a 1-0 deci- sion to Rice at home. The Horned Frogs were outshot 26-9.
